Fees and Financial Aid
The year wise fee I would be paying for my course i.e BA. English is Rs. 80,000. But the admission fee is extra Rs. 40,000 at first. Scholarships are available for students who either belong from SC/ST category or have poor financial status (Family income being lower than 2.5 Lakh per annum)

Hostel Facilities
Hostel facility is decent as well with properly nutritious food provider specially during lunch and dinner. Though the amount of food during snacks and breakfast is sometimes not adequate. Registration for hostel can be done during admission only if seats are available. We have two hostels inside the campus and two outside the campus with large accommodation capacities. Rent rooms are available nearby as well or you can choose to live in six mile or Panjabari.
Admission
I gave CUET and applied for Delhi University, Tezpur University and Cotton University. I got in Tezpur University but didn't go there since I had already started attending classes here in USTM. The admission process of USTM is quite simple as if you get more than the required criteria of marks in your 12th board exams i.e 45% for most departments then you just have to pay the fee and you can get in.
